Analysis: Johor Bahru vs Chiang Mai for Expats & Remote Workers

Our data shows Johor Bahru is approximately 9% more affordable than Chiang Mai when combining rent and daily living costs. Johor Bahru's COL+Rent Index of 15.8 vs Chiang Mai's 17.3 (both measured against New York City = 100) reflects a relatively small gap, meaning the decision between these cities often comes down to lifestyle preferences rather than pure cost.

Housing is the biggest differentiator: a city-center one-bedroom in Johor Bahru costs $198/month versus $247/month in Chiang Maigiving Johor Bahru a $49/month advantage on housing alone. Over a full year, the rent difference is modest and may be offset by other cost categories.

Day-to-day costs tell a more nuanced story. Groceries in Johor Bahru ($176/mo) vs Chiang Mai ($187/mo) reflect Chiang Mai's lower food prices, while restaurant meals at $5 vs $4 show Chiang Mai offers cheaper dining. For digital nomads and remote workers who eat out frequently, this difference compounds quickly.

Bottom line: If you earn in a strong currency (USD, EUR, GBP) and work remotely, Johor Bahru offers meaningfully better value — your typical monthly budget of $507 buys a comfortable lifestyle with room for savings. Frequently Asked Questions

Is Johor Bahru or Chiang Mai cheaper to live in?
Johor Bahru is approximately 9% cheaper overall. Johor Bahru's COL+Rent Index is 15.8 vs Chiang Mai's 17.3 (NYC = 100).
How much is rent in Johor Bahru vs Chiang Mai?
A 1BR in Johor Bahru city center costs ~$198/mo vs $247/mo in Chiang Mai. Outside the center: $132 vs $156.
What is $2,000/month in Johor Bahru worth in Chiang Mai?
Using cost-of-living adjustment, $2,000/month in Johor Bahru has the purchasing power of approximately $2,190/month in Chiang Mai.
Are groceries cheaper in Johor Bahru or Chiang Mai?
Monthly groceries cost approximately $176 in Johor Bahru vs $187 in Chiang Mai. Groceries Index: 32.8 vs 32 (NYC = 100).
